(file) Return to CIMBuffer.cpp CVS log (file) (dir) Up to [Pegasus] / pegasus / src / Pegasus / Common

Diff for /pegasus/src/Pegasus/Common/CIMBuffer.cpp between version 1.13 and 1.14

version 1.13, 2013/04/25 13:00:20 version 1.14, 2013/06/14 10:43:59
Line 47 
Line 47 
 #include "StringInline.h" #include "StringInline.h"
 #include "Buffer.h" #include "Buffer.h"
 #include "SCMOStreamer.h" #include "SCMOStreamer.h"
   #include "Pegasus_inl.h"
  
 #define INSTANCE_MAGIC 0xD6EF2219 #define INSTANCE_MAGIC 0xD6EF2219
 #define CLASS_MAGIC 0xA8D7DE41 #define CLASS_MAGIC 0xA8D7DE41
Line 183 
Line 184 
     if (size > n)     if (size > n)
         cap += size;         cap += size;
  
     _data = (char*)realloc(_data, cap);      _data = (char*)peg_realloc(_data, cap);
   
     if (!_data)  
     {  
         throw PEGASUS_STD(bad_alloc)();  
     }  
  
     _end = _data + cap;     _end = _data + cap;
     _ptr = _data + m;     _ptr = _data + m;


Legend:
Removed from v.1.13  
changed lines
  Added in v.1.14

No CVS admin address has been configured
Powered by
ViewCVS 0.9.2